Alienware turning on by itself.
I purchased an Alienware Area 51 r2 recently. Its been working like a charm until recently. I've had it for about 4 months and lately it's been turning on by itself. I push the power button to turn it off, and it comes back on. Sometimes it's instantly, sometimes it's a few hours later. There's no pattern really. Is there a way to check this and see why it's turning on on it's own?

Hi,
Do you have it connected directly to the wall outlet? How do you normally turn it off, do you use the shut down option in Windows?

I have it plugged into a power strip. Since I've had it I've used the power button to turn it off and on. This problem recently started. Otherwise it stayed off till I turned it on. It also does it when I try the shutdown option.

Hi,
Try connecting it directly into the wall outlet to confirm if the same thing happens. Also, flash the system Bios to the latest version, click here for the download link.

Hi Everyone,
I have exactly the same problem. I bought my Alienware less a month ago and from the beginning it turns on by itself randomly.
It is connected to a power strip but I would be amazed if it were related to. To the same power strip it is also connected another computer that works perfectly and it is turned on only when I want. In any case trying to connect the Dell directly to the wall plug would be difficult in my case since I have to share the wall plug with some other components (a couple of monitors, home cinema system, the other computer...), this is why I use a power strip :-)
I could try to upgrade the BIOS but having bought the computer so recently it should already have the latest BIOS version.
I was thinking about some Wake On LAN feature, but I have not checked it yet.
Any comment/suggestion will be welcomed.
